Airport Confusion

Thursday, June 28th, 2007

Typically there are at least 2 airports in a big city, right? Right.

One is international and one is either domestic or low-cost carrier right? Right.

So, how often have you mistakenly went to the wrong airport? It almost happened to me… twice in a month!

Incident #1 - Langkawi

Adam and I went to Langkawi to recce the place. We looked at 4 possible wedding location and 3 possible location for the beach barbeque. We flew Air Asia and on the e-ticket it read KUL-LCCT. So to me KUL means KL International Airport and I happily planned our trip and all.

The night before we left, Adam and I had dinner with my family. At La Bodega the conversation of our trip to Langkawi came up and my sister mentioned that we will be departing from LCCT. Adam and I didn’t know what the heck LCCT is and if the e-ticket wrote KUL-LCCT, that to me means KLIA but domestic departure area. I WAS WRONG!

I am so thankful my sister brought that up. Imagine us taking the train to KLIA and then can’t find the Air Asia counter and then realised we are at the wrong terminal and have to take a taxi to LCCT. Imagine the possible hassle I could have caused us! We could have easily missed our flight! Yikes!

Incident #2 - Houston

Yesterday Adam arrived back to Houston from his trip to Bahrain and Dubai. Somehow the flight was planned in such a way that he will be flying into Dallas and then take a small carrier back to Houston.

An hour before Adam left Dallas to Houston, he called me. Before we hung up I told him I’ll see him at the international airport soon. That’s when he told me he’s not arriving at the international airport, he’ll be at Hobby instead. (Hobby is like our LCCT)

When I saw Adam’s flight itinerary, his arrival is said to be at HOU. I stupidly assume HOU means Houston! Imagine what would have happened if Adam didn’t call? We will be waiting at different airports! Yikes!

Gosh. I am so blur sometimes. I think from now on I have to read the airport codes properly, I won’t be lucky everytime.
